Problem Description
Abode supports Standby, Home, and Away modes. This guide sets up routines and schedules so the system arms automatically on a weekday schedule, switches when you leave, and avoids false alarms when family members come and go.

Common Causes
- Modes misconfigured for the sensor types
- Pet motion triggering interior sensors in Home mode
- Geofence too tight for a work commute
- Schedule time-zone mismatch on the hub
- Guest mode left on unintentionally
- Shared users not enabled in the app
- Sensors not assigned to the right mode behavior
- Geofence permissions not granted per phone

Step-by-Step Solution
Audit Sensor Assignments
Open the Abode app and review each sensor. Confirm interior motion sensors are set to Away only, not Home. Door and window sensors typically trigger in both Home and Away. Clean sensor assignments prevent accidental trips while family moves around inside at night.
Configure Schedules
Create an Away schedule for weekday working hours, such as 8am to 5pm. Create a Home schedule for evening hours. Schedule arming transitions on the hub. Schedules reduce reliance on geofencing alone and cover cases when phones are left at home.
Enable Geofencing
Turn on geofencing in the Abode app and grant background location. Set a radius that reflects your commute realistically. Too tight a radius causes repeated arm and disarm while you run nearby errands. Test by driving away from home and confirming a mode change event.
Set Up Users
Invite each household member with their own Abode login. Individual logins allow per-user geofencing so Away mode triggers only when the last person leaves. Shared logins break this logic and lead to false arms. Avoid sharing a single account for the whole home.
Test and Tune
Arm Away from the app and walk by interior motion sensors to verify they trigger. Disarm, then arm Home and move around to confirm no false trips. Adjust sensitivity on motion sensors as needed. Run one test per mode weekly until the schedule feels reliable.
